Introducing the Transformational Potential of Insulated Roll Up Doors in Modern Industrial and Commercial Infrastructure Applications
Insulated roll up doors have become essential elements within modern commercial and industrial complexes seeking optimal energy performance and operational fluidity. By blending thermal retention with rapid cycle capabilities, these doors address critical concerns such as temperature control in cold storage, secure entry in high-traffic facilities, and noise reduction in manufacturing environments. Their modular design facilitates seamless integration with intelligent building management systems, offering enhanced monitoring of environmental conditions and reducing overall energy consumption.As corporations and facility managers confront intensifying regulatory requirements around carbon emissions and energy efficiency, insulated roll up doors stand out as strategic assets. They not only deliver barrier performance against external temperature fluctuations, but also contribute to lean manufacturing practices by speeding up throughput and minimizing downtime. In addition, their robust materials and insulation cores guard against wear, extending service intervals and streamlining maintenance budgets.
Emerging edge technologies, from advanced gasket materials to integrated sensor arrays, are further elevating the functional profile of insulated roll up doors. These innovations support predictive maintenance by flagging operational irregularities before they escalate, thereby safeguarding supply chain continuity and ensuring compliance with health and safety standards. In this context, understanding the underlying technology, industry drivers, and key success factors is imperative for decision-makers committed to optimizing facility performance.
Examining How Energy Efficiency Mandates Sustainability Imperatives and Technological Advances Are Redefining the Insulated Roll Up Door Industry
Over the past decade, energy efficiency mandates have catalyzed a fundamental shift in how insulated roll up doors are developed and deployed. Increasingly stringent building codes demand superior thermal performance, compelling manufacturers to innovate beyond conventional foam cores. At the same time, corporate sustainability goals are driving architects and facility planners to seek solutions that reduce carbon footprints while enhancing occupant comfort.Simultaneously, rapid advances in automation and digital connectivity are reshaping operational paradigms. Integration with Internet of Things platforms enables real-time diagnostics, remote configuration, and data analytics that optimize door cycles, minimize air infiltration, and extend equipment lifecycles. This convergence of hardware and software underscores a broader trend toward smart infrastructure, where doors are no longer passive barriers but active contributors to facility intelligence.
Environmental considerations, from reducing greenhouse gas emissions to adhering to life cycle assessment protocols, are also influencing material selection. Manufacturers are exploring sustainable insulation blends and recyclable components, aligning product roadmaps with circular economy principles. As a result, the insulated roll up door landscape is being redefined by a dual imperative: meeting elevated efficiency and sustainability targets while embedding digital capabilities that drive operational resilience.
Analyzing the Multifaceted Consequences of 2025 Tariff Policies on Supply Chains Raw Material Costs and Industry Competitiveness
The implementation of new tariff schedules in 2025 has reverberated across the supply chain for insulated roll up doors, particularly through elevated steel, aluminum, and polymer import duties. Raw material costs have surged, compelling manufacturers to recalibrate sourcing strategies and negotiate volume contracts to maintain competitive pricing. These adjustments are reshaping cost structures and forcing a renewed focus on vertical integration and supplier diversification.In addition to direct material expenses, the tariffs have triggered logistical bottlenecks as ports and customs authorities adapt to updated duty assessments. Lead times for critical components have lengthened, increasing the need for robust inventory planning and just-in-case stock holdings. Some organizations are exploring near-shoring options to mitigate transit delays and expediate compliance processes, while others are investing in advanced planning solutions that forecast tariff impacts across multi-tier supply networks.
Moreover, rising production costs are driving end users to seek doors with enhanced longevity and reduced maintenance requirements, amplifying demand for high-performance insulation and durable hardware. Consequently, companies that successfully optimize their value chains, embrace lean manufacturing principles, and develop creative cost management solutions will be best positioned to thrive under the evolving tariff regime.
Unlocking Market Dynamics Through Granular Segmentation by End User Industry Insulation Type Operation Mechanism Distribution Channel and Installation Mode
Granular segmentation reveals the nuanced dynamics shaping demand for insulated roll up doors. When evaluating end user industries, the market spans automotive applications-both aftermarket and original equipment-food and beverage facilities including beverage production, dairy operations, and meat processing plants, as well as manufacturing environments such as automotive manufacturing, chemical processing, and electronics assembly. It extends to pharmaceutical settings differentiated between biotech and generic drug production, retail outlets from hypermarkets to supermarkets, and warehousing and logistics hubs encompassing cold storage facilities and distribution centers.Equally important is the segmentation by insulation type, where fiberglass, polystyrene, and polyurethane each present distinct advantages in thermal resistance, weight, and cost. The choice of operation mechanism further refines customer requirements: electric systems driven by AC or DC motors appeal to high-cycle environments, while manual options featuring hand chains or spring-assisted mechanisms suit simpler installations. Pneumatic models, available in both high-pressure and standard air configurations, cater to specialized industrial processes.
Distribution channels play a critical role, as direct sales relationships enable tailored solutions and service packages, distributors provide broad geographic reach and inventory support, and online retail platforms offer convenient ordering and rapid delivery. Finally, installation segmentation highlights new construction projects versus replacement scenarios, with retrofit and upgrade initiatives dominating maintenance budgets and enhancing the lifecycle performance of existing structures.
Exploring Regional Infrastructure Trends Shaping Insulated Roll Up Door Demand Across the Americas Europe Middle East Africa and Asia Pacific
Diverse geographic realities underscore why tailored strategies are essential. In the Americas, demand is fueled by infrastructure investment and rising automation in warehousing, where energy costs and personnel safety take precedence. Cold chain expansion in North America accentuates the requirement for doors that balance thermal integrity with rapid cycling, while Latin American projects emphasize rugged construction and cost containment.In the Europe, Middle East, and Africa region, stringent energy directives and eco-design regulations mandate that doors deliver exceptional insulating performance and airtight seals. Manufacturers are adapting by introducing products that conform to both EU energy labels and regional sustainability targets. Meanwhile, Middle Eastern logistics hubs and African cold storage facilities focus on durability under extreme temperatures and remote-site reliability.
Across Asia-Pacific, a surge in manufacturing capacity and retail modernization drives uptake of smart door solutions with integrated sensors and remote monitoring. The prevalence of high humidity and variable climate zones highlights the need for corrosion-resistant materials and adaptive insulation cores. Moreover, e-commerce growth accelerates demand for doors that support rapid turnover and maintain internal conditions despite frequent opening cycles.
